Shape resonances in the photionization spectra of free and chemisorbed molecules
Description
This chapter summarizes recent experiments concerned with shape resonances in free diatomic molecules and shows how this knowledge can be used in surface physics to extract information otherwise difficult to obtain. Discusses shape resonances in chemisorbed molecules. Finds that many of the properties of free molecules are retained after chemisorption, and that it is possible to perform much more accurate theoretical calculations for free molecules than for the molecule surface complex. Points out that resonance excitations have been observed in the vibrational spectra in electron-molecule scattering of weakly bound (physisorbed) species
